Royal Masonic Institution for Girls . OCTOBER ELECTION , 1870 . THE Votes and Interest of the Governors and Subscribers are earnestly solicited on behalf of BEATRICE ALICE SEATON , AGED 7 . Her Father , Bro . GEORGE SEATON , formerly Master Mariner and Ship Chandler , was for ten years a Subscribing Member of the Humber Lodge , No . 57 , Hull , and after a few days' illness died on the 19 th February , 1868 , leaving his Widow with five Children , four of whom are entirely dependant upon her for support , and with very small and inadequate means to educate and support them . Royal Masonic Institution for Boys . OCTOBER ELECTION , 1870 . THE Votes and Interest of the Governors and Subscribers are earnestly solicited on behalf of FRANCIS RICHARD MATTHEWS , AGED 8 YEARS , The Father of the Candidate , Bro . WILLIAM MATTHEWS , was initiated into St . Peter ' s Lodge , No . 442 , Peterborough , in April , 1863 , and continued a member up to his death , which was sudden , from disease of the heart . He was Superintendent of the Electric Telegraph Company for a period of 18 years on the North-Eastern and Great Northern Railways , and had won the esteem of all whom he was privileged to know . This sudden bereavement has placed his widow with five children ( three boys and two girls ) unexpectedly in poveity , they being totally unprovided for . The W . M ., W . Wells , Esq ., M . Royal Masonic Institution for Boys . OCTOBER ELECTION , 1870 . THE Votes and Interest of the Governors and Subscribers are solicited for HARRY NAPOLEON TAYLER , Son of the late WILLIAM TAYLEH , who was a member of the Lodge of Peace and Harmony , No . 359 , Hants . He was upwards of twenty years Chief Steward in the P . and O . S N . Company's service , and died suddenly at Suez on the 7 th of June , 1 S 09 , leaving a Widow and Six Children for whose support her means are very inadequate . Proxies received by Bro , F .
